linux安装程序的命令

worktile 其他 162

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Linux下安装程序的命令有多种,具体使用哪个命令,需要根据安装程序的类型和来源来决定。下面我将介绍几种常见的安装程序的命令:

    1. 安装.deb格式的软件包(适用于Debian、Ubuntu等基于Debian的发行版):
    使用dpkg命令来安装deb格式的软件包,例如:
    “`
    sudo dpkg -i package_name.deb
    “`
    这里的`package_name.deb`是要安装的软件包的文件名。

    2. 安装.rpm格式的软件包(适用于基于Red Hat的发行版如Fedora、CentOS等):
    使用rpm命令来安装rpm格式的软件包,例如:
    “`
    sudo rpm -i package_name.rpm
    “`
    这里的`package_name.rpm`是要安装的软件包的文件名。

    3. 使用包管理器来安装软件(适用于大部分Linux发行版):
    大部分Linux发行版都提供了自己的包管理器,可以用来方便地安装软件。常用的包管理器有:
    – apt-get(适用于Debian、Ubuntu等基于Debian的发行版):
    “`
    sudo apt-get install package_name
    “`
    这里的`package_name`是要安装的软件包的名称。

    – yum(适用于基于Red Hat的发行版如Fedora、CentOS等):
    “`
    sudo yum install package_name
    “`
    这里的`package_name`是要安装的软件包的名称。

    – dnf(适用于最新版本的Fedora):
    “`
    sudo dnf install package_name
    “`
    这里的`package_name`是要安装的软件包的名称。

    4. 从源代码编译安装程序:
    如果找不到适合的软件包,或者需要自定义安装选项,就可以选择从源代码编译安装软件。一般而言,源代码安装的步骤如下:
    1) 下载源代码包并解压缩:
    “`
    tar -zxvf package_name.tar.gz
    “`
    这里的`package_name.tar.gz`是要安装的软件源代码包的文件名。

    2) 进入解压缩后的目录:
    “`
    cd package_name
    “`

    3) 运行配置命令:
    “`
    ./configure
    “`

    4) 编译并安装:
    “`
    make
    sudo make install
    “`

    注意:从源代码编译安装软件可能需要安装相应的编译工具和依赖库,请根据软件的要求进行安装。

    总结:以上是几种常见的Linux安装程序的命令,根据具体情况选择相应的命令来安装软件。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,安装程序的命令取决于你使用的发行版(例如Ubuntu、CentOS等)和软件包管理器(例如apt、yum等)。下面是一些常用的安装程序的命令:

    1. apt命令:适用于Debian、Ubuntu等基于Debian的发行版。
    – 安装程序:sudo apt install <程序名称>
    – 更新软件源:sudo apt update
    – 升级已安装的程序:sudo apt upgrade
    – 删除程序:sudo apt remove <程序名称>
    – 搜索程序:apt search <程序名称>

    2. yum命令:适用于Red Hat、CentOS等基于Red Hat的发行版。
    – 安装程序:sudo yum install <程序名称>
    – 更新软件源:sudo yum update
    – 升级已安装的程序:sudo yum upgrade
    – 删除程序:sudo yum remove <程序名称>
    – 搜索程序:yum search <程序名称>

    3. dnf命令:适用于Fedora 22及更新版本。
    – 安装程序:sudo dnf install <程序名称>
    – 更新软件源:sudo dnf update
    – 升级已安装的程序:sudo dnf upgrade
    – 删除程序:sudo dnf remove <程序名称>
    – 搜索程序:dnf search <程序名称>

    4. zypper命令:适用于openSUSE和SUSE Linux Enterprise等发行版。
    – 安装程序:sudo zypper install <程序名称>
    – 更新软件源:sudo zypper refresh
    – 升级已安装的程序:sudo zypper update
    – 删除程序:sudo zypper remove <程序名称>
    – 搜索程序:zypper search <程序名称>

    5. pacman命令:适用于Arch Linux及基于Arch的发行版。
    – 安装程序:sudo pacman -S <程序名称>
    – 更新软件源:sudo pacman -Sy
    – 升级已安装的程序:sudo pacman -Syu
    – 删除程序:sudo pacman -R <程序名称>
    – 搜索程序:pacman -Ss <程序名称>

    除了上述常用的软件包管理器外,还有一些特定于某些发行版的命令,例如dnfdragora(Fedora的图形界面包管理器)和yumex(CentOS的图形界面包管理器)。此外,你也可以从源代码安装程序,具体步骤包括下载源代码、解压、配置和编译等。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,安装程序的命令主要有以下几种:

    1. apt-get命令:适用于Debian和Ubuntu系统,可以利用apt-get命令从软件仓库中安装、更新和卸载软件包。例如:

    “`
    sudo apt-get install package_name # 安装软件包
    sudo apt-get update # 更新软件仓库信息
    sudo apt-get upgrade # 更新所有已安装的软件包
    sudo apt-get remove package_name # 卸载软件包
    “`

    2. yum命令:适用于CentOS和Fedora系统,可以使用yum命令从软件仓库中安装、更新和卸载软件包。例如:

    “`
    sudo yum install package_name # 安装软件包
    sudo yum update # 更新所有已安装的软件包
    sudo yum remove package_name # 卸载软件包
    “`

    3. dnf命令:适用于最新版本的Fedora系统,可以使用dnf命令从软件仓库中安装、更新和卸载软件包。例如:

    “`
    sudo dnf install package_name # 安装软件包
    sudo dnf update # 更新所有已安装的软件包
    sudo dnf remove package_name # 卸载软件包
    “`

    4. dpkg命令:适用于Debian和Ubuntu系统,可以使用dpkg命令从.deb文件中安装、更新和卸载软件包。例如:

    “`
    sudo dpkg -i package.deb # 安装.deb文件
    sudo dpkg -r package_name # 卸载软件包
    “`

    5. rpm命令:适用于CentOS和Fedora系统,可以使用rpm命令从.rpm文件中安装、更新和卸载软件包。例如:

    “`
    sudo rpm -i package.rpm # 安装.rpm文件
    sudo rpm -e package_name # 卸载软件包
    “`

    6. make命令:适用于源代码安装,可以使用make命令根据源代码编译和安装软件包。具体操作流程如下:

    – 解压源代码包:tar zxvf package.tar.gz
    – 进入源代码目录:cd package
    – 配置编译选项:./configure
    – 编译源代码:make
    – 安装软件包:sudo make install

    这些命令提供了不同的安装方式,根据具体情况选择合适的命令进行安装。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部